Valenzuela launches digital payout for scholarship

VALENZUELA City Mayor Wes Gatchalian led other key officials in launching the Dr. Pio Valenzuela Digital Scholarship Payout held at the Pamantasan ng Lungsod ng Valenzuela.

The initiative introduces a fully digital disbursement system for scholarship grants through LandBank ATM (automated teller machine) cards, accompanied by an orientation and contract-signing ceremony for the new batch of scholars, Gatchalian said.

To streamline transactions and expedite grant disbursements, the city government introduced this digital payout system, now allowing 797 “Valenzuelano scholars” — including 205 incoming freshmen — to claim their grants using their ATM cards, he said.

Before the official launch of the digitized disbursement program, qualified scholars signed their contracts and attended an orientation facilitated by the bank, according to the local government.

During the session, students received guidance on accessing their grants through their enrolled bank accounts, followed by a ceremonial distribution of their ATM cards, it added.

The partnership between the local government and LandBank underscores the city’s commitment to innovation, ensuring that public services are rendered more accessible and conveniently for beneficiaries, Gatchalian said.

He stressed that the initiative aims to eliminate long waiting times and minimize the inconvenience of queuing, guaranteeing that scholars receive their financial support in a timely and orderly manner.

“I am truly delighted. It feels deeply fulfilling to know that the city government’s funds are being spent wisely. It brings me joy to see the positive change this brings to the lives of our scholars. I hope we sustain and strengthen this effort — let us not squander this opportunity,” the city chief executive said.

Alongside the long-standing Dr. Pio Valenzuela Scholarship Program, which has consistently supported thousands of students over the years, he said the city government remains committed to elevating its services and continuously innovating programs that empower “Valenzuelano” learners in their pursuit of education.
